RAJRATAN BABULAL AGARWAL vs SOLARTEX INDIA PVT. LTD.

The Supreme Court upheld the decision of the NCLAT which dismissed the appellant's appeal against the NCLT's order admitting an application under the Insolvency and Bankruptcy Code, 2016. The court examined whether the appellant had established a pre-existing dispute as per the precedent set in Mobilox Innovations Private Limited v. Kirusa Software Private Limited. The court affirmed that the NCLT and NCLAT correctly found no such dispute existed, thereby supporting the admission of the insolvency application.
